Do you have a file on the device which has the same name, but with a different creator id or type? If you do, you will not be able to create the database file. In other words, you cannot have two files with the same name with different creator ids on the same device.

Hello everyone, I have an odd (at least to me) problem with the database manager: even though DmOpenDatabaseByTypeCreator() returns 0 (which is correct because the DB doesn't exist), DmGetLastErr() returns 0 within the function. The code below never gets to the part where the DB is created, because 'err' never evaluates to anything else but 0. When I check the value of 'err' within the function, 'err' is always 0, but when the function returns 'err', it evaluates to 'dmErrCantFind' (by checking the value from the calling function). I can substitute if(err == dmErrCantFind) with if(err) and it still does the same. And if I "force" the code by creating the DB even though err == 0, I still get an error. I'm guessing I'm missing something trivial here. Any help would be much appreciated.
